Are you concerned about the effects of contrast dyes from CT and MRI scans?
In this episode of the Believe Big Podcast, Dr. Steve Rallis, DC, ND and Chief Medical Officer of DripBar Canada breaks down the differences between PET, CT, and MRI scans, helping patients make informed decisions about their imaging options.
He also dives into the potential risks of contrast agents and ionizing radiation, offering practical strategies to support the body’s detoxification process. From high-dose vitamin C therapy to essential nutrients like selenium and glutathione, Dr. Rallis shares a comprehensive approach to protecting your health before and after scans.
Plus, he highlights key insights from his new book, From Apples to Oranges: What Your Oncologist Won’t Tell You About IV Vitamin C and Cancer.
